The Ultimate Guide to Car Key Spring Repair: Restoring the Flip Mechanism
Modern vehicle technology has actually transformed the simple car key from a simple piece of milled metal into a sophisticated electronic gadget. Amongst the most popular styles is the "flip key" or "switchblade" key. Celebrated for its smooth profile and the satisfying "click" it makes when deployed, the flip key relies greatly on a little however crucial part: the torsion spring.

When this spring fails, the key blade may hang loosely, fail to pull back, or refuse to pop out when the release button is pushed. While this might appear like a small trouble, it can jeopardize the structural integrity of the key fob and result in further damage. This guide provides a detailed appearance at car key spring repair, from diagnosing the concern to performing a successful DIY fix.
Comprehending the Flip Key Mechanism
The flip key mechanism runs on a relatively easy mechanical principle. Inside the key fob housing, the metal key blade is attached to a round base. A torsion spring-- a coil created to exert torque-- is placed into this base. One end of the spring is anchored to the plastic housing, while the other end is hooked into the key blade assembly.

When the user presses the release button, a locking pin disengages, allowing the stored energy in the tensioned spring to swing the blade outward. Over years of use, this spring can lose its tension, snap, or become dislodged from its mounting points.
Common Symptoms of a Faulty Spring
Before trying a repair, it is important to identify whether the spring is really the offender. The following table highlights common issues and their likely mechanical causes.

Many automotive components are designed for longevity, but the flip key goes through countless cycles over its lifespan. Several elements contribute to the ultimate failure of the internal spring:
Metal Fatigue: Like any metal component subjected to repeated tension, the spring steel can establish micro-fractures over time, ultimately leading to a clean break.Accumulated Debris: Keys spend a significant quantity of time in pockets and purses, where they collect lint, dust, and sticky residues. This grime increases friction, forcing the spring to work more difficult until it ultimately fails.Physical Impact: Dropping a key fob on a tough surface can cause the internal elements to move. If the spring pops out of its retention slot, the mechanism will cease to work even if the spring itself is undamaged.Environmental Factors: Humidity can result in minor rust inside the fob. The following treatment lays out the basic technique for repairing a standard flip key. Note that while brands like Volkswagen, Audi, Ford, and Chevrolet use comparable styles, the internal design might vary a little.
Action 1: Opening the Fob
The very first action is getting to the internal chamber. A lot of fobs are held together by a combination of small screws (typically concealed behind the maker's logo) and plastic clips. The specialist must carefully get rid of any screws and use a prying tool to separate the 2 halves of the shell.
Step 2: Removing the Old Spring
Once the case is open, the internal assembly will show up. The key blade and its cylindrical base need to be lifted out. If the spring is broken, the pieces must be gotten rid of using tweezers. It is important to note the orientation of the spring-- specifically which end anchors into the fob and which end hooks into the blade.
Action 3: Cleaning the Mechanism
Before installing a brand-new spring, the internal cavity should be cleaned up. Using a cotton bud and isopropyl alcohol, any pocket lint or old, dried grease ought to be gotten rid of. A tidy environment ensures that the new spring can turn without unnecessary resistance.
Step 4: Installing and Tensioning the New Spring
This is the most vital phase of the repair.
Place the new torsion spring into the base of the key blade.Hook the "blade end" of the spring into the designated slot on the metal assembly.Place the "real estate end" of the spring into the matching hole in the plastic fob shell.The Wind-up: To develop the "flip" action, the key blade needs to be turned against the tension of the spring-- typically one or two full turns-- before the case is snapped shut. If the blade is not rotated before assembly, there will be no tension to propel the key outside.Step 5: Final Assembly and Testing
While holding the tensioned assembly in place (which can be tricky), the other half of the fob shell must be pushed back on. As soon as the case is safe, the release button ought to be tested. If the key flips out forcefully and locks in place, the repair achieves success. The screws can then be replaced.

Can I buy just the spring, or do I require a whole new key?
In a lot of cases, replacement springs can be purchased particularly for a few dollars on different online markets. However, if the plastic housing where the spring anchors is broken, a new shell will be required.
2. Exists a distinction in between springs for different car brands?
Yes. Torsion springs vary in size, length, and the shape of the "legs" (completions that hook into the components). It is important to purchase a spring suitable with the specific year, make, and model of the car.
3. I changed the spring, however the key doesn't flip out. What went wrong?
The most typical mistake is failing to "pre-load" or wind the spring during assembly. The key blade should be rotated against the spring's resistance before the case is closed to produce the essential tension.
4. Will repairing the spring impact my car's immobilizer or remote entry?
As long as the electronic circuit board and the transponder chip are managed carefully and not damaged throughout the procedure, repairing the mechanical spring will have no influence on the key's electronic functions.
5. What if my key fob is glued shut?
Some more recent fobs are ultrasonically welded (glued) instead of screwed together. These are far more difficult to repair without damaging the casing. In these circumstances, it is typically much better to purchase a "replacement shell" and transfer the electronics and the new spring into the new housing.
